Our take

Philtre Ensorcelant is a daytime fragrance for anyone who wants a playful fruit scent that still feels grounded. The pumpkin note gives it a fleshy, round texture that moves it away from sharp citrus and into something softer. That single ingredient carries the entire composition, supported by a fruity accord that keeps the mood light. The sweetness here is real, but the sour accord cuts through before it becomes heavy, which is why this works while the sun is out rather than in the dark. It suits someone who enjoys a gourmand impression without the weight of vanilla or chocolate. The scent feels like walking through a market stall in the middle of the afternoon, surrounded by fresh produce and cool air. It is a casual choice that does not try to command a room.

This is not for the person looking for complexity or a dark, woody signature. With only pumpkin to anchor it, the scent stays in one clear lane from start to finish. That focus is its strength for daily wear, because it is easy to reach for and consistent in its personality. The sour edge keeps it from ever feeling like a candy, and the fruity body makes it approachable to nearly anyone who tries it. It is a straightforward fragrance that delivers exactly what it promises without asking much thought in return. The combination feels honest and unpretentious. It is a bright, friendly companion for a relaxed day out. The final impression is a mix of fruity, sweet, and sour.
